Safe Bulkers (NYSE:SB – Get Free Report) announced its earnings results on Monday. The shipping company reported $0.20 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.21 by ($0.01), Yahoo Finance reports. The business had revenue of $81.67 million for the quarter. Safe Bulkers had a net margin of 27.20% and a return on equity of 9.05%. During the same quarter last year, the company earned $0.10 EPS.

Safe Bulkers Company Profile
Safe Bulkers,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ides marine drybulk transportation services. It owns and operates drybulk vessels for transporting bulk cargoes primarily coal, grain, and iron ore. The company has a fleet of 47 drybulk vessels having an aggregate carrying capacity of 4,719,600 deadweight tons.
